Isolation and in vivo behavior of the etiologic agent of cutaneous leishmaniasis in Italy
Authors:E Pozio  L Gradoni  M Gramiccia
Affiliation:Laboratorio di Parassitologia, Istituto Superiore di Sanità, Roma, Italia.
Abstract:Tentatives of culturing in vivo and in vitro the etiological agent of cutaneous leishmaniasis in Italy have in the past been carried out by several authors without, however, obtaining stable culture. The use of LHC inbred hamsters, treated with cortisone acetate, gives the possibility of isolating the parasite from human cutaneous lesions. The parasite is localized in the internal organs (spleen, liver and bone marrow) of the host, regardless of the site of inoculation. The infection is similar to that caused by Leishmania infantum from human, canine and murine visceral leishmaniasis. In the subsequent passage in vivo the parasite infects LHC inbred hamsters and outbred hamsters without cortisone acetate. Intrinsic and extrinsic characters of the agent of cutaneous leishmaniasis in Italy are discussed.
